Benutzer-Werkzeuge

Webseiten-Werkzeuge


Seitenleiste

Software
Start


Publishing and more Haupt-Wiki


Hardware+Büroausstattung


Indexing



Office
Word - Excel - PowerPoint - LibreOffice/OpenOffice - Korrekturprogramme - SoftMaker - MathType - TeX/LaTeX


KI/Chatbots
Promptverwaltung


Datenbanken
FileMaker (FM) - FM-Fehlercodes - Ninox - smartsheet


Layout
FrameMaker - InDesign - XPress - Affinity Publisher
- Scribus - Markstein Tango - Umrechnung pt in mm und cm


Bild-/Grafik-/Video-bearbeitung
Photoshop - Illustrator - Movavi - EPS-Konvertierung


PDF
PDF allgemein - Acrobat/PDF - AcrobatAlternativen - PDF-XChange
- Autobookmark
- PitStop


Indexing
Indexing Softw.allg. - QuIndex - Cindex - Picardy - SkyIndex - Index-Manager - Textract
- HTML Indexer


Cloud Computing
GoogleDocs - GoogleSpreadsheet - AdobeDocumentCloud - AdobeTables - MicrosoftOneDrive


Synology
Datensicherung


E-Books/iPad
EBooks allgemein - EBook-Formatierung - Sigil - Jutoh - iPad


WordPress
Allgemein - PlugIns - Umhängen - Wiederherstellen - Tipps und Tricks
- Linkchecker


Moodle
Videos einbauen


Video-Hosting
Vimeo-Videos teilen
Videolyser


CMS/CSS/HTML
CMS - CSS - HTML


Python
Grundlagen - CMS


XML/XSL/XSD
XML - XSL - XSD


Kommunikation/Remote
VPN - Remote - Linkchecker - Thunderbird - Wire


Buchhaltung
E-Rechnung


Tools
MacroExpress - ZIP/RAR - Commander-Progr. - CCleaner
- GeekUninstaller


Betriebssystem
Win allgemein - Zwischenablage - Tuning


Theorie
RTF-Codes - ANSI - Unicode - Umrechnung Hexadezimal- in Dezimalcode



Hilfe
- Eigenes Handbuch
- DokuWiki Handbuch
- Formatierungen
- Highlighten
- Namensräume

tools:macroexpress

MacroExpress

Einstellung für "Scope" und für "Window Activate"

  • Bei „Scope“ muss immer ein Programm gewählt werden, nicht etwa ein Dateifenster.
  • Ein Dateifenster kann mit dem Befehl „Window Activate“ innerhalb des Makros gewählt werden, wobei es meistens besser ist, nur einen Teil des Dateinamens einzugeben.

Textvariablen

Erzeugung auf Basis der Zwischenablage

Textvariablen können z. B. aus dem Inhalt der Zwischenablage erzeugt werden. Voraussetzung: in Datei, auf die das Makro angewandt werden soll, muss ein Textstück markiert sein.

In Makro Express Pro lassen sich beliebig viele Textvariablen (oder überhaupt Variablen) erzeugen und speichern. Das heißt, es lassen sich beliebig viele Textstücke über die Zwischenablage „festhalten“ und zu jedem Zeitpunkt mit einem beliebigen anderen Makro in einen Text einbauen.

Vorgehen in Makro Express:

  1. Entweder neues Makro anlegen oder vorhandenes editieren.
  2. In Makro-Fenster:
    1. Befehl „Clipboard Copy“
    2. Befehl „Variable Set String“, im aufgehenden Fenster
      1. wählen: „Set Value from Clipboard
      2. den Namen der „Destination Variable“ eingeben; falls sie noch nicht existiert, wird man aufgefordert, sie zu definieren; der Name ist frei wählbar.
    3. OK
    4. Jetzt ist die Variable besetzt, allerdings kann sie noch nicht in einem anderen Makro verwendet werden.
    5. Dazu muss sie gespeichert werden: Befehl „Variable Save: Save Text Variables“.
    6. Save and Close

Anmerkung: innerhalb ein und desselben Makros (wenn die Variable also später im Makro verwendet werden soll) kann auf den Befehl „Variable Save“ verzichtet werden.

Verwendung: Einfügen des Variablenwerts in einen Text

Voraussetzung: in Datei, auf die das Makro angewandt werden soll, muss der Cursor an einer Stelle der Wahl blinken.

Vorgehen in Makro Express:

  1. Entweder neues Makro anlegen oder vorhandenes editieren.
  2. In Makro-Fenster:
    1. Damit der Wert der Variablen im Text eingefügt werden kann, muss sie zunächst „restored“ werden: Befehl „Variable Restore: Restore Text Variables
    2. Befehl „Text Type (Simulate Keystrokes): %<Name der Variablen>%“ - dabei müssen die Prozentzeichen eingegeben werden, denn sie sind das Kennzeichnen für eine Variable, der Name steht direkt dazwischen, die spitzen Klammern dienen hier nur zur optischen Abgrenzung
    3. Save and Close

Anmerkung: innerhalb ein und desselben Makros (wenn also die Variable vorher im Makro erzeugt wurde) kann auf den Befehl „Variable Restore“ verzichtet werden.

Weitere Information

Fehlermeldung "Could not create the file due to the following error: File accesss denied ..."

Diese Fehlermeldung erscheint, wenn man eine neue Makrodatei anlegen möchte und direkt nach der Eingabe des Dateinamens OK wählt. Vermeidung des Fehlers: Nach Eingabe des Namens zunächst über „Browse“ den Ordner festlegen, dann OK.

tools/macroexpress.txt · Zuletzt geändert: 2023/07/10 20:57 von walter